Abstract

Spectroscopy involves the measurement of the absorption and emission of radiation by atoms and molecules and the interpretation of these studies in order to gain information about the structure or concentration of the species interacting with the radiation. Spectroscopic techniques have developed dramatically in the past forty years and have facilitated great advances in both the physical and biological sciences.
